West Islip, NY has a humid subtropical climate with mild winters and hot, humid summers. Average monthly temperatures range from 18°F in January to 73°F in July, with extreme temperatures dipping to -1°F in the winter and reaching up to 99°F during the summer months. Precipitation is evenly distributed throughout the year, with an average of 48 inches annually. Snowfall in West Islip is generally light, averaging 26 inches a season.
West Islip, New York gets 45 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
West Islip averages 27 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 208 sunny days per year in West Islip. The US average is 205 sunny days.
West Islip g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 113 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
